IRIS 2009-5:1/33 [SI] Amended Code of Advertising Practice and the Protection of Minors

The amended self-regulation document of advertisers passed the Slovenska oglasevalska zbornica (Slovenian Advertising Chamber - SOZ) on 19 March 2009. The Article titled “Children and Minors” has been transposed to the section “Special Rules” and some substantial changes have been made; the provision has been expanded in accordance with the new media and information and communication technology related risks, and the age limit was lowered. IRIS 2009-4:1/27 [SI] Potentially Harmful Content in Advertising and the Survey of Related Complaints in 2008

At the beginning of March 2009 Tržni inšpektorat (the Slovenian Market Inspectorate) published a report on its activities in the year 2008. The report does not mention the problematic issue of advertisements for “porno chic” content on the internet, accessed via mobile phones and targeted at children, which could on their own or indirectly, by the promoted internet content, impair the physical and mental condition of children. IRIS 2009-2:1/30 [SI] New Penal Code Introduces Amended Provisions on Pornography and Child Pornography

The Parliament of the Republic of Slovenia passed into law the new Penal Code (Kazenski zakonik KZ-1) on 20 May 2008, which came into force on 1 November 2008. The new provision on pornography, child pornography, and sexual exploitation of children in commercial sex performances (Article no. 176) changes substantially the previous legislative concepts in this field. The most outstanding amendment of the provision refers to the juridical treatment of the possession of child pornography. IRIS 2009-1:1/31 [SI] RTV Viewer and Listener Ombudswoman's Demand on Cartoons Programming

The public service Radio and Television Slovenia (RTV) has established a Viewer and Listener Ombudsman in June 2007 and the person in charge was appointed to this position on 1 May 2008. At the end of November 2008 the Ombudswoman made the first public complaint related to the radio and television programming. She opposed the change of the broadcasting time of the children’s cartoons, which was stable for decades. IRIS 2008-10:1/32 [SI] Pornography and Sexually Explicit Programming

The amended Slovenian Media Act and the non-binding Guidelines for the content of the internal ethical and esthetical rules (codex) of the broadcasters (see IRIS 2007-1: 18) distinguish between pornography and other explicit constructions of sexuality in TV programming. This conceptual distinction was applied in the codex of the Slovenian public broadcaster RTV Slovenija in 2007.
